Gwalior Court News: Balbir Singh, Gwalior, Naiduniya. An interesting case has come to the fore in the Family Court. The husband and wife were living separately for two years. An application for divorce by mutual consent was also filed in the court. Counseling of both was done after the divorce application came in the court. Even in counseling, both of them refused to live together that their minds do not match. That’s why I want to be apart. The pressure of family and relatives also did not work. Not ready to live together. Even before the judge, both of them had given testimony to stay apart by mutual consent. After the testimony, the court was to pass a decree on their divorce. On the next date, both of them were called to get the decree of divorce, but before taking the decree, both of them changed their mind. Agreed to live together in court and withdrew your case by refusing to get divorced.
The special thing in this case was that the lawyers fighting the case on behalf of the couple were also husband and wife. Advocate Arvind Dwivedi was appearing for the husband and advocate Seema Dwivedi was appearing for the wife. The lawyer couple made efforts to connect the two. After witnessing the divorce by mutual consent, once again explained to both of them. Explain the disadvantages of being different. The lawyers managed to reconcile the couple. The wife moved from Gwalior to Rewa. The husband works as a contractor in Rewa. The wife was a nurse in the hospital.
They were separated after a few months of marriage: Advocate Arvind Dwivedi told that the marriage took place in 2019. Stayed together for a few months and disputes started. The wife left her in-laws’ house and came to her maternal home. Lived separately for two years. The application for divorce was presented in 2021. filed for divorce by mutual consent.
